My Buying Guides on Leather Strap For Casio Watch

1. Why I Look for a Leather Strap for My Casio Watch

When I choose a leather strap for my Casio watch, I usually want a better balance of comfort, style, and durability. A leather strap can make my watch look more classic and refined, especially if I wear it for work, casual outings, or special occasions. I also find that leather feels softer on my wrist than some metal or resin straps, which makes it a good option for daily wear.

2. Checking the Compatibility First

The first thing I always do is check whether the strap fits my exact Casio model. Casio watches come in many shapes and lug sizes, so I measure the distance between the lugs before buying. If I ignore this step, the strap may not fit properly, even if it looks great. I also make sure the buckle style and spring bar type match my watch.

3. Choosing the Right Leather Type

I pay close attention to the type of leather because it affects both comfort and lifespan. Genuine leather is usually affordable and looks good, but top-grain or full-grain leather often lasts longer and develops a better look over time. If I want a softer feel right away, I look for leather that is already broken in or lightly padded.

4. Picking the Strap Width and Length

Strap width matters a lot to me because it changes how the watch sits on my wrist. If the strap is too wide or too narrow, it can look awkward or feel unstable. I also check the length so the strap wraps comfortably around my wrist without leaving too much excess or feeling too tight. A proper fit makes the watch more comfortable for all-day use.

5. Considering Comfort and Padding

When I wear a watch for long hours, comfort becomes a top priority. I usually prefer a leather strap with some padding if I want a more premium feel, but I go for a thinner strap when I want something lightweight and flexible. I also look for smooth edges and a soft lining so the strap does not irritate my skin.

6. Looking at Stitching and Build Quality

I always inspect the stitching because it tells me a lot about the strap’s quality. Neat, even stitching usually means better craftsmanship and better durability. I also check the edges, holes, and buckle area, since these parts wear out first. A well-made strap saves me from replacing it too soon.

7. Choosing the Right Color and Style

I like to match the strap color with how I plan to wear my Casio watch. Black and brown are my safest choices because they work with most outfits. If I want a more vintage or formal look, I may choose dark brown or tan leather. For a sporty or modern appearance, I look for a cleaner design with minimal stitching.

8. Checking the Buckle and Hardware

The buckle is another detail I never overlook. I prefer stainless steel hardware because it resists rust and looks more polished. I also make sure the buckle feels secure and easy to use. If the hardware is weak, the strap may not feel reliable even if the leather itself is good.

9. Thinking About Water Resistance and Daily Use

Since leather is not ideal for heavy moisture, I think about where I wear my watch most often. If I sweat a lot, work outdoors, or expect rain exposure, I choose a strap that has some water resistance or protective treatment. I know leather needs more care than resin or silicone, so I avoid using it in situations where it could get soaked often.

10. Comparing Price and Value

I do not always choose the cheapest strap because low price can sometimes mean poor quality. Instead, I look for the best value for my budget. A slightly more expensive strap can last longer, feel better, and look much nicer. For me, it is worth paying a little extra if the strap improves both comfort and appearance.

11. Reading Reviews Before I Buy

Before I place an order, I usually read customer reviews to see how the strap performs in real life. I pay attention to comments about fit, comfort, leather quality, and durability. Reviews help me avoid straps that look good in photos but disappoint after a few weeks of use.
